Cedar roof construction services involve the installation of new cedar shingles or shakes on residential, commercial, or historic properties. This process typically includes preparing the roof deck, ensuring proper ventilation, and securely attaching cedar materials to create a durable, attractive roof covering. Professionals may also evaluate the existing roof structure to determine the best approach, providing guidance on materials and design options that complement the property's architecture. The goal is to achieve a natural, aesthetically pleasing appearance while ensuring the roof performs effectively over time.
These services address common roofing problems such as leaks, rot, and weather-related damage. Cedar roofs are susceptible to issues like cracking, warping, or moss growth if not properly maintained or installed. Cedar roof construction can help resolve these problems by replacing aging or damaged shingles with new, properly installed cedar materials that improve the roof’s integrity. Additionally, a well-constructed cedar roof can enhance insulation and provide a natural barrier against the elements, helping to prevent future issues related to moisture intrusion or structural deterioration.

Roof Replacement Costs - The cost for replacing a cedar roof typically ranges from $12,000 to $30,000, depending on the roof size and complexity. Larger or multi-story homes may incur higher expenses, while smaller projects tend to be on the lower end.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Roof Repair Expenses - Minor cedar roof repairs often fall between $500 and $2,500, covering issues like damaged shingles or small leaks. More extensive repairs, such as replacing large sections, can cost upwards of $5,000. Costs vary based on the extent of damage and accessibility.
Material Costs - Cedar roofing materials generally range from $4 to $9 per square foot, influenced by the quality and type of cedar used. Premium cedar options may increase overall project costs, while standard grades tend to be more budget-friendly. Local service providers can help determine the best options.
Installation Fees - Installation costs typically add $3 to $7 per square foot to the overall project, depending on the complexity and local labor rates. Factors such as roof pitch and design can influence installation expenses. Pros can offer tailored quotes based on specific project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
